31502511Barbering Fundamentals
Course Information
Description
Provides an overview of the barbering industry; introduces state statutes (laws) and rules as they apply to barber safety and sanitation; examine bacteriology and principles for infection control. Explore decontamination procedures for tools, equipment, and surfaces. Discuss the role of a professional image. Explain the purpose of barbering organizations and the Department of Safety and Professional Services. Develop short and long term goals and compare professional and personal ethics.
